I discovered that it isn't possible anymore to test socket-based
programs like chats and so on on my computer via loopback since I use
RB 5. In earlier versions I just entered the IP "10.0.0.1" or
"127.0.0.1" and I was able to connect to myself.

What's your experience? Would be hard if I couldn't test my apps
anymore without going online...


I've been using the ServerSocket class and have been able to access my app (locally) from a browser using either 127.0.0.1 or "localhost".
